**SUMMARY**
The Warehouse Supervisor has the general responsibility of coordinating and supervising all warehouse activities on a daily basis.
**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ES**
Under the direction of the Operations Manager and/or General Manager the Supervisor is responsible for supervision of the receiving, warehousing, and shipping of product in a manner consistent with company service and cost objectives. Must perform monthly process and safety audits.
**Shipping/Receiving**
Supervise and coordinate unloading of inbound shipments, orderly stacking of product, and the picking and staging of outbound shipment in accordance with the required levels of productivity. Verify required inbound/outbound paperwork with drivers, ensuring that all products are properly counted.
**Quality**
Ensure inbound and outbound shipments are accurate and free of damage.
**Scheduling**
Participate in establishing work schedules. Ensure that the schedules are correctly implemented and that jobs are assigned effectively and completed properly.
**Safety, Sanitation, Security**
Maintain a clean, neat, and orderly work area. Assist in maintaining the security of the warehouse. Conduct operations in a manner which promotes safety. Conduct operations in accordance with OSHA and MSDS standards.
Labor Management
Direct the operations of the warehouse work team to achieve prescribed objectives. In collaboration with the Operations Manager and develop and maintain a productive work team by reducing overtime and temporary labor while maintaining a work force that is conscious of both housekeeping and safety.
**Housekeeping**
Routinely verify that aisle and building audits are performed by warehouse associates.
Create and manage programs to keep tools and equipment in designated areas; schedule cleaning of equipment; store product in neat straight rows inside painted perimeters.
**Inventory Management:**
Help ensure current and accurate inventory control through the managing of shipping and receiving guidelines

**PHYSICAL DEMANDS**
_The physical demands described here are representative of those that must be met by an employee to successfully perform the essential functions of this job.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ions._
While performing the duties of this job, the employee uses his/her hands to finger, handle or feel objects, tools or controls; reach with hands and arms; stoop, kneel, or crouch; talk or hear. The employee also occasionally lifts and/or moves objects up to 75 pounds from knee high to slightly overhead in an 8-10 hour shift handling 600 – 1200 tires. Specific vision requirements of this job include close vision and distance vision. Must be able to work at least 25 feet above floor level.
**WORK ENVIRONMENT**
_The work environment characteristics described here are representative of those an employee encounters while performing the essential functions of this job.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ions._
While performing the duties of this job, the employee rarely is exposed to fumes or airborne particles, toxic or caustic chemicals. The noise level in the work environment is usually low to moderate.
The duties of this job are performed in a working distribution center that is not temperature controlled.
